Transaction 59b02b307fd77db53d9ffe0d1e7b757dae4e2072b93cfdd68663d426e51798d4

block
d24407d7ca2d9c71a8a6dbfc6d2f2a3ab34315f5a6d2218059abee00c56f6aa5

1 Input

23 Outputs